How they compare

Germany currently reports 366 against 140 in France, a difference of 226.

That makes Germany's figure about 2.6 times France's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Germany ahead.

France ranks 3rd and Germany ranks 1st of 30 countries.

Germany has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ade France Germany Difference Ahead
2000s 367 485.5 118.5 Germany
2010s 145.7 306.7 161 Germany
2020s 132.4 309.4 177 Germany

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
